Claims missing woman Karen Ristevski is living overseas on fake passport

I reckon she’s run away.

The brother-in-law of Karen Ristevski believes the missing Melbourne mother has not met with foul play but instead fled overseas on a fake passport, reports the Herald Sun.

Vasko Ristevski, 56, told the newspaper that Mrs Ristevski, 47 was experiencing tensions with her his brother’s ice addicted son, Anthony Rickard, and that may have motivated her to flee to China or the US.

“I reckon she’s run away. That’s my feeling, what with all the rumours going on about Anthony (Rickard),” he said.

“She’s been going overseas to America and Hong Kong each month for the past 10 years on business, and I’m told it’s fairly easy to get a false passport.”

Vasko Ristevski has defended his brother and Karen’s husband, Borce, 52. He told the Herald Sun “a lot of husbands” kill their wives “but no way is Borce capable of that”.

Mrs Ristevski, who runs a boutique, was last seen leaving her Avondale Heights home on June 29 to “clear her head” after reportedly having a fight with her husband.
